Abstract

Hydroponics is a method of cultivating plants without using soil media. Hydroponics utilizes water/nutrient mineral solutions needed by plants and other materials as a substitute for soil media. Plants need the right amount of nutrients to grow and develop optimally. This research aims to design a tool that can provide the number of nutrients automatically with nutrient levels that can be adjusted remotely with the concept of the Internet of Things. The control system used is Mamdani fuzzy logic withinput offsets for nutrient content and water level in the reservoir, as well as output for the duration of the nutrient and water pumps to reach a setpoint that can be determined via the Blynk IoT platform. The results showed an accuracy of 93.14% for nutrient control and 97.83% for water level control in reaching the setpoint.
